Physiotherapist- Learning Disabilities

The closing date is 08 September 2025

We are looking for a physiotherapist who is person centred, enthusiastic and is committed to the provision of high quality care and treatment to join our Community Learning Disability Service.

We are currently transforming our service to improve the care standards to clients who access our service within Sheffield. We are looking for applicants who are enthusiastic about being part of these changes, want to make a difference and would be interested in contributing to this ongoing service development.

If you are empathic and compassionate, supportive, kind, resilient, non-judgmental and approachable whilst at the same time able to set boundaries and constantly strive for a better life for all of our service users please apply!

Main duties of the job

Provide specialist assessment, advice /education and physiotherapy treatment programmes for Adults with Learning Disabilities presenting with a wide variety of (complex )physical/mental health needs in community settings.

Provide specialist assessment, advice /education and physiotherapy treatment programmes for Adults with Learning Disabilities presenting with a wide variety of (complex )physical/mental health needs in community settings.

To supervise/train Junior staff and students on placement from Sheffield Hallam University, working within the Learning Disability Physiotherapy Service.

Promote Physical Health and Wellbeing in line with Trust objectives.

To work as an autonomous practitioner within the PhysiotherapyLearning Disability Team.

To provide leadership to junior staff, physiotherapy assistants and students within our service area.

To be accountable, without direct supervision, for the provision of physiotherapy to Service Users referred to you directly and those clinically supervised by you, until discharged from the service.

To be a specialist resource and an integral member of the multi-disciplinary team.

To be a specialist resource and an integral member of the multi-disciplinary team.
